Heating System Service Issues & How to Address Them

Many homeowners experience occasional problems with their boilers . Frequent service difficulties include insufficient flow, strange clanking, and inconsistent operation . A basic pressure drop can often be corrected by adding the unit with fresh water – but be sure to check for leaks first! Unusual noises, such as thumping, may indicate debris buildup in the pipes , requiring a descale. For unreliable warmth, it's crucial to verify the control is functioning correctly and that ventilation vents are clear . If attempting these fixes don’t resolve the fault, it's recommended to contact a certified professional for a comprehensive inspection .

Understanding Your Boiler Service Report

Your yearly boiler service document can seem daunting , but it’s important to know what it says . This paper details the status of your system and any adjustments performed. It’s intended to offer you boiler service inspection confidence regarding its performance . Here's a short look at what you need to be checking :

  • Efficiency figures : These display how optimally your furnace is operating .
  • Pressure measurements: The record will show the present pressure.
  • Flue gas analysis: This assessment measures the levels of toxic gases.
  • Component examinations: The engineer will detail the working order of key elements .
  • Recommendations regarding future servicing : Pay particular attention to any suggested work .

If you possess any questions about anything in your furnace service document , do not be reluctant to consult your technician .
